Identify the purpose of the paper. Research the subject. Prepare your questions. Contact the interviewee and prepare for the interview. Conduct the interview. Format the paper. Create an outline and write your paper. Proofread.

Introductory stage. estimated length of a few minutes. Information from the interviewer to the candidate. estimated length of a few minutes. Questions from the interviewer(s) to the candidate. Opportunity for you as interviewee to ask questions. Conclusion.

Establish your needs and wants. Each job is different and every company has its own culture. Assess the job opening. Consider the potential employee. Write your interview questions. Reflect on your questions.
